Care & Maintenance
Because the Dahon Palay is uncoated, proper care will ensure long-term performance and appearance.
After Use
- Wipe the blade clean and dry after handling or training to remove moisture and residue.
Light Oiling
- Apply a thin coat of blade oil or food-safe mineral oil periodically to protect against corrosion.
Storage
- Store in a dry environment. Avoid prolonged contact with leather sheaths, which can retain moisture.
Surface Character
- Minor patina development over time is natural and does not affect performance. Many practitioners consider this part of the blade’s evolving character.
